- Practical Light-4j Engineering: Architecture, Patterns, and Production-Ready Development for High-Performance Java Microservices is a hands-on, authoritative guide to building resilient, high-throughput services with the Light-4j framework. Grounded in the framework’s microkernel architecture and reactive, non-blocking principles, this book explains the design decisions that enable extreme concurrency and minimal overhead, and it situates Light-4j against other Java microservice frameworks so engineers can make clear architectural choices. The book dives into Light-4j’s modular ecosystem with pragmatic tutorials on dynamic module discovery, custom handler and plugin development, hot reloading, and integrating native and third-party Java libraries. You’ll get comprehensive, practical guidance on configuration management—hierarchical environments, secure property injection, dynamic reloads, and validation—alongside contract-first API design, advanced routing, parameter validation, safe API evolution, documentation, and automated testing strategies for continuous delivery. Operational and security concerns are treated as first-class citizens: detailed patterns for JWT and OAuth2, fine-grained access control, secure credential handling, and transport-level protections are combined with real-world advice on non-blocking data access, reactive patterns, event-driven integration (message brokers, gRPC), performance tuning, DevOps best practices, multi-tenant and serverless deployments, and production case studies. The result is an indispensable resource for engineers and architects building production-ready, high-performance Java microservices with Light-4j.
